MARGS
I decided to stay in Margaret River for a couple of days, because there is a big surf competition going on! So for the past three days, I have been getting up and getting a ride down to the beach (not because I'm lazy, because it is about 9 km away!) and spending the day sitting down on a cliff watching the pros in the water! Yesterday there were some amazing waves, between 3 and 5 meters high!
I have met lots of the people staying here in the backpackers', lots of British and French. And since we are all cooped up together in this little building, we have no choice but to get along so the mood is great and we have been having lots of fun.
The town is a bit like Verbier, with a main street where all the shops and pubs and restaurants are, and then it is surrounded by beautiful coastline and bush. And instead of snow there is surf. I think everyone here surfs or has surfed at one point. Last night at the tavern, we saw lots of pretty famous surfers including Cory Lopez which I'm sure no one has heard of but I have and I was pretty stoked to see him in real!
The only thing is that you need a car to get to the breaks. And most of them are reef breaks which means you need to be a skilled surfer or willing to be wiped around on sharp rocks. I am neither, so I haven't been in the water. AND to add to that, on the day we got here they had to stop the competition for a while and get all the surfers out of the water because a shark was spotted!
But all in all, great beaches, great weather and the surf has been great to watch!!
